No matter who you are, no matter where you are in your training, you will come to the point where you think you have hit the wall of your limitations. It doesn't really matter if it's running a mile in four minutes, or finishing a 10k in under an hour. At some point, you have to make the decision to do more than you ever thought you could. No matter what the voices in your head are telling you, when you keep going, something magical happens.
